Who is Zara Larsson, the Voice Behind "I Just Wanna Be Part of Your Symphony"?

The person who sings these heartfelt words, giving them such a distinct sound, is Zara Larsson. She is a Swedish singer, and she has made quite a name for herself in the music world. She first came to public attention when she won a talent show in her home country a while back, and since then, she has just kept going, releasing songs that many people really enjoy. Her voice has a way of carrying emotion, making the words she sings feel very real and relatable to listeners.

This song, "Symphony," is actually a team-up between Zara Larsson and a British music group called Clean Bandit. It was one of the songs from Clean Bandit's second album. The two artists even went on tour together around the time the song came out, and they filmed a video for the song, which you know, helps bring the story of the words to life. It’s a pretty good example of how different musical talents can come together and create something that really clicks with a wide audience.

What Does "I Just Wanna Be Part of Your Symphony" Really Mean?

When you listen to the words "I just wanna be part of your symphony," it's more than just a catchy line; it carries a deep feeling. The song starts by talking about a time before, when it felt like all there was, basically, was quiet. "I've been hearin' symphonies before, all I heard was silence." This suggests a period where life might have felt a bit empty, or maybe just lacking something important. It’s a feeling many people can relate to, that sense of waiting for something to make things truly come alive.

Then, the song introduces a turning point. Someone comes along, and suddenly, the quiet is gone. "A rhapsody for you and me and every melody is timeless." This part speaks to a new, wonderful feeling, like a grand, beautiful song that never fades. It's about finding a connection that feels special and lasting. Life, which felt like it was just pulling the singer along, changes when this person arrives. "Life was stringin' me along then you came and you cut." This, you know, is a very strong image, suggesting that the person brought a sudden, positive change, freeing the singer from something that felt binding.

The core of the message, really, is this desire to be deeply involved in someone else's life. "So if you want the truth i just wanna be part of your symphony." It’s a direct, honest statement of wanting to share everything, to be a key part of their world. It's not just about being near them, but about being truly woven into their experiences, their joys, and their feelings. It's about that wish to be held close and never let go, like a favorite song you want to keep playing.
